Siripuram Population - Vizianagaram, Andhra Pradesh

Siripuram is a medium size village located in Gantyada Mandal of Vizianagaram district, Andhra Pradesh with total 368 families residing. The Siripuram village has population of 1431 of which 706 are males while 725 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Siripuram village population of children with age 0-6 is 159 which makes up 11.11 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Siripuram village is 1027 which is higher than Andhra Pradesh state average of 993. Child Sex Ratio for the Siripuram as per census is 939, equal than Andhra Pradesh average of 939.

Siripuram village has lower literacy rate compared to Andhra Pradesh. In 2011, literacy rate of Siripuram village was 62.26 % compared to 67.02 % of Andhra Pradesh. In Siripuram Male literacy stands at 69.71 % while female literacy rate was 55.09 %.

Caste Factor

Schedule Caste (SC) constitutes 11.67 % of total population in Siripuram village. The village Siripuram currently doesn’t have any Schedule Tribe (ST) population.

Work Profile

In Siripuram village out of total population, 793 were engaged in work activities. 79.57 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 20.43 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 793 workers engaged in Main Work, 228 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 219 were Agricultural labourer.
